End of Summer Construction Update: Penn Treaty Park to the Battery

Progress is moving along on the newest section of the Delaware River Trail - Penn Treaty Park to the Battery! The team is excited to share that helical piles have been installed to support the new elevated boardwalk. These deep...

Washington Avenue Connector: End of Summer Construction Update

Work on the Washington Avenue Connector continues, with substantial completion now expected in September. Final inspections and project closeout work will continue into the fall.  What’s Been Completed During July, crews made...
